What is SaaS?
SaaS, or Software as a Service, is a software distribution model where the application is hosted on remote servers and made available to users over the internet. Instead of buying and installing software on their own computers, users access the software through a web browser. This model offers a number of advantages for both providers and customers.
Advantages of SaaS
- Accessibility: Cloud-based access allows users to access the software from anywhere, facilitating remote work.
- Cost Reduction: With SaaS, there is no need for expensive hardware or complex installation, reducing upfront costs.
- Automatic Updates: SaaS providers manage updates and maintenance, ensuring that users always have access to the latest version of the software.
- Scalability: As a business grows, it can easily add more users or features to its SaaS plan.
Why SaaS Generates Recurring Revenue?
Subscription Model
One of the main reasons SaaS is so effective at generating recurring revenue is its subscription-based business model. Customers pay a monthly or annual fee to use the software, providing a predictable revenue stream for companies. This predictability is key for planning growth and investing in continuous improvements.
Types of Subscription Models
- Monthly: Customers pay a monthly fee, providing greater flexibility but with a lower revenue value compared to the annual model.
- Annual: A one-time payment for a year of access, encouraging customers to commit long-term.
- Freemium: Customers have free access to a basic version of the software, with paid options for premium features.
Customer Loyalty
Recurring revenue is even more sustainable when customers remain loyal. SaaS allows for a better customer experience through constant updates and customer support. When companies invest in quality customer service and quality software, retention rates increase, resulting in stable recurring revenue.
Loyalty Strategies
- Proactive Support: Providing high-quality technical support can increase customer satisfaction.
- Regular Communication: Keeping customers informed about new features and improvements helps keep them engaged.
- Personalization: Using user data to personalize the experience can increase loyalty.

Operational Efficiency
Lower Operating Costs
SaaS generally requires fewer resources compared to traditional solutions, meaning that companies can operate more efficiently. This not only reduces costs but also allows businesses to reinvest in improving their services.
Process Automation
Automation is a common feature in many SaaS solutions, allowing companies to improve the efficiency of their internal processes. Automating repetitive tasks frees up employees to focus on more strategic activities, increasing productivity.

Challenges and Considerations
Competition
Although SaaS offers many opportunities, competition is also intense. Many companies are adopting this model, making it essential for you to stand out. This can be achieved through product differentiation, quality customer service, and effective marketing.
Security and Reliability
Since SaaS involves storing data in the cloud, security is a major concern. Companies must ensure that their platforms are secure and that customer data is protected. Investing in cybersecurity is crucial to maintaining customer trust.
